Tamasi Plumbing & Heating
Company Overview
For over four decades, the Tamasi family has been committed to offering reliable and quick service to the Mercer and Middlesex communities. We specialize in plumbing for both homes and businesses. Our expertise includes installation and repair of hot water heaters, dishwashers, sump pumps, disposals, and water and sewer lines. Give us a shout for your heating systems, gas fireplaces, grills, and generators. Feel free to call Tamasi Plumbing at 609-799-1494 whenever you need us. We are proud to have New Jersey Master Plumber licenses #s6520 and 10017. We are your Super Guarantee plumber!

I just paid $165 for absolutely nothing. The guy came to diagnose the problem, within 15 minutes he said my leakage is from the dishwasher and that I need to get a dishwasher repairer. Then I asked if he could caulk my bathroom sink which was also leaking from the side, he said I need to replace the drain altogether to prevent the leaking, and he didn't have the part and he will have to go get it from the store and I would have to pay for the time of him getting this drain from the store and wouldn't tell me how long this will take. I said no I will find someone who has the part as I didn't want to pay for his time to get this drain. The whole visit took less than 20 min. And I asked if I get prorated on the hour, he said no. So I paid $145 hourly rate plus his travel of $10 plus taxes, total $165 for absolutely nothing, no fixing of anything and not even a whole hour of his time. Also they don't take credit card, has to be cash or check, which was not communicated to me on the phone. On top of it all, they don't give electronic copy of invoice, they ask for your email but don't provide receipt electronically. They only give you a handwritten receipt with scribbles and very generic description and no one can read. My claim adjuster needs the plumber diagnostics to proceed and this is blocking me because they refuse to send me an electronic copy of my receipt! I would be very aware of any businesses that don't want to properly document anything.
Rip off, shady, dishonest and unreasonable business.
